Applied for an entry level account manager role. The first interview was short and positive, just a meet and greet. The second interview, which was the second of three total interviews, is when they finally revealed the job description. It turned out to be nothing like what was advertised; it was a high-pressure sales role selling phones and internet bundles, similar to what you see in big box stores. The pay was $20,000 base plus commission, which is not a livable wage. The role was not about managing accounts or brand marketing as I expected. It wasn't a standard 9-5 job either, with one day off (Wednesday) and mandatory shifts, including nights, to push sales. Benefits were not mentioned. They seemed to realize I wasn't interested after the second interview, as I didn't get a callback, which I'm actually relieved about.

It was a very simple 2 part interview. The second round is when they really explain the business to you in depth. The position is NOT what that advertise in the job posting. You will be selling direct tv inside of a same club for a pay of 300-400 a week. You work 6 days a week 11-7 on weekdays and 9am-5 on weekends with Wednesday off. It's one of those sales positive that prey on fresh graduates. You WILL NOT be utilizing any skills. Even upper management sells direct tv. They need to be more transparent in their job postings.
